Abstract
The biological characteristics of Thiobacillus denitrificans and its application in three processes of aerobic de-sulfide, anaerobic de-sulfide and anaerobic denitrification are summarized and the metabolism pathway of Thiobacillus denitrificans, the treatment capability and key affecting factors of different processes are demonstrated. It is concluded that Thiobacillus denitrificans has such advantage as wide ecological amplitude, extracellular sulfur accumulation and denitrification under anaerobic conditions, it is therefore possible to develop a novel simultaneously denitrification and de-sulfide process by supplying Thiobacillus denitrificans as engineering microbes (EM).
